Proctor High School

Proctor High School is a secondary school located in Proctor, Minnesota, which educates students in grades nine through twelve. The school first opened in 1912.

Situated in the Duluth–Superior area, Proctor High School and the connected Jedlicka Middle School serve about 1000 students.
